description
"DfE wishes to appoint a small team of Advisers to carry out and deliver operational and strategic reviews, improvements, support and challenge in each of the following LA's:• Birmingham City Council and Sunderland City Council (whose children's services are being delivered by Together for Children Sunderland (TfC). The Adviser teams will provide a clear and sustained focus on the areas for improvement and ensure independent oversight of progress in line with agreed improvement plans. In doing so the Advisers are expected to supervise the programme of change that the authority has embarked on, to drive forward the improvements and implement close monitoring arrangements, and build on the work that has already taken place. In Sunderland, the Advisers will provide guidance, challenge and direction to the Chair of TfC (and others as appropriate) to facilitate TfC to achieve service improvement. The successful bidders will bring their extensive and proven skills in children's social care improvement to support the delivery of a programme of change to services for the most vulnerable children in these authorities. They will demonstrate an understanding of the improvement that has already taken place in the authority and what needs to happen next."
